  • Patent number: 8490994
    Abstract: A wheelchair frame includes left and right first frame members, each having a first leg for supporting a seat. The first legs are arranged on opposite sides of a central axis of the wheelchair. At least one cross-brace is connected, by the ends, to the first legs of the left and right frame members. The cross-brace has a non-circular cross-section along a section between the ends. The wheelchair frame includes left and right second frame members that are pivotally connected to the left and right first frame members. The second frame members are foldable and may be fixed in a position in that is generally parallel to the first legs of the left and right first frame members. A cross-brace is connected, by the ends, to the left and right second frame members. The cross-brace has a non-circular cross-section along a section between the ends.

  • Patent number: 8485287
    Abstract: A stand-up, ride-on work vehicle adapted for multiple applications. The vehicle comprises a base unit, an articulating joint, and one of a plurality of interchangeable equipment chassis. The base unit has at least one ground supporting member, and provides power and mobility to the work vehicle. The articulation joint is supported on a front end of the base unit. An operator station extends from a back end of the base unit. Each of the plurality of chassis comprises at least one ground support member and is pivotally connected to the base unit by the articulation joint. Each of the plurality of chassis may be a dedicated equipment chassis or a universal equipment chassis. Each dedicated chassis comprises a dedicated work tool. Each universal chassis comprises an attachment surface for connection to one of a plurality of work tools. The ground supporting members may be any combination of drive wheels, trail wheels, tracks, or work tools.

  • Patent number: 8469139
    Abstract: A power steering system for a ground vehicle includes an accumulator that supplies high-pressure fluid through a control valve to a fluid motor that drives the steerable wheels of the vehicle. A normally open control valve between the accumulator and the fluid motor closes prior to the steerable wheels reaching an axle stop to relieve power assist.

  • Patent number: 8465040
    Abstract: A trailer assembly including a load deck and a detachable gooseneck. The load deck includes a rotatable shaft and latch wedge and the detachable gooseneck includes a hook. The attachment of the gooseneck to the load deck will result in the rotation of the shaft and latch wedge and engage the latch wedge and hook preventing detachment of the gooseneck and load deck. Misalignment of the gooseneck and load deck may be compensated for by a chamfer of the hook and a v-shaped groove.

  • Patent number: 8459679
    Abstract: A pivot mechanism includes a base member configured to be coupled to a first element and a generally cylindrical rotating member configured to be coupled to a second element. An elongate pin extends through the base member and rotating member and defines a pivot axis. The rotating member is capable of rotating relative to the base member about the pivot axis. The elongate pin is movable in a direction generally parallel to the pivot axis between a secured position and a release position. In the secured position, the rotating member is prevented from rotating relative to the base member, and in the release position, the rotating member is permitted to rotate relative to the base member. The pivot mechanism may be incorporated into a scooter or a tricycle to provide different configurations thereof.
